It is critical that you understand that successful completion of the application form is the only way through to the next stage of the assessment process. 60% of candidates do not complete the form adequately and so are lost at this stage.

If you are unsuccessful, you will not be able to reapply for a minimum of six months, in some forces it will be 12 months!
